Patsy Shaw memorial May 2008

Whaea Patsy Shaw taught at Taipa Area Schol for 30 years

A group of students, staff members, whanau and people from the local community worked together to construct of a memorial on the reserve at the beach front of the school. This was a favourite place for Whaea Patsy Shaw and Pia Ihaka to sit at lunchtimes to deliberate the events of the day

A group at Taipa Area School designed an amazing seat and garden, facing Doubtless Bay. Based on a koru design, the central statue of a woman’s figure wrapped in a cloak unfolds to embrace those who come to sit. Mosaic tiles tell the story of Whaea Patsy’s life and work in our kura and community.

Thanks to all who took part and supported the project. Already it has attracted many positive comments. The opening ceremony took place on June 5 at 6:30am.
